Batuhi
Batuhi is a village located in Jawali tehsil of Kangra district in Himachal Pradesh, India. It is situated 55km away from district headquarter Jawali. Jawali is the sub-district headquarter of Batuhi village. As per 2009 stats, Karoa is the gram panchayat of Batuhi village.

About Batuhi
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Batuhi is 009054. The village spans a total geographical area of 171.7 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 176205. Nurpur is nearest town to Batuhi village for all major economic activities.

Population of Batuhi
Below is a concise population overview of Batuhi as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 537 | 271 | 266 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 79 | 37 | 42 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 89 | 43 | 46 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 111 | 56 | 55 |
Literate Population | 376 | 211 | 165 |
Illiterate Population | 161 | 60 | 101 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Batuhi village:
- The total population of Batuhi village is around 537, including approximately 271 males and 266 females, with a sex ratio of 981 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 79 children aged 0–6 years in Batuhi village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Batuhi village has 89 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 111 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Batuhi village is about 70.02%, with male literacy at 77.86% and female literacy at 62.03%.
- There are around 111 households in Batuhi village.
Connectivity of Batuhi
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Batuhi. As per the 2011 stats, Batuhi had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
